Right here’s why each marketer wants to grasp GEO proper now:
One: 16% of all US searches now present AI Overviews (greater than doubled since March 2025). That’s roughly 1 in 6 searches the place Google solutions search queries straight on the search web page via AI Overviews as an alternative of directing them to web sites. 97% of these queries are informational, which is one in all search engine marketing’s foremost focuses.

Two: when an AI Overview seems, the highest search consequence sees a 34.5% drop in clicks—a built-in change that may trigger a giant site visitors hit for any web site on the internet.


Three: all main AI assistants can search the online, making them a brand new various to Google. The issue is, like AI Overviews, they reply the query immediately and don’t at all times hyperlink to the services or products they point out (and folks don’t at all times click on).
However earlier than you panic about fully overhauling your advertising technique, right here’s the nice information:
AI nonetheless depends on conventional search. AI assistants use one thing referred to as RAG (Retrieval-Augmented Technology), which implies they actively search Google, Bing, and different engines like google to search out present info. So if you happen to’re already rating properly in conventional search, you’re already within the working for AI citations and mentions.

There are some variations, although.
In a nutshell, conventional search provides you an inventory of hyperlinks to discover, whereas AI search provides you direct solutions. Conventional search is about competing for clicks, whereas AI search is about being cited throughout the reply itself. Customers go from “click on and discover” to “ask and obtain.”
Facet | search engine marketing (Search Engine Optimization) | GEO (Generative Engine Optimization) |
---|---|---|
Goal | Focuses on serving to web sites rank greater in conventional engines like google like Google or Bing to draw extra clicks. | Focuses on growing your model’s visibility in AI-generated solutions—ensuring you’re a part of the dialog, even when customers by no means click on via to your web site. |
Content material objective | Goals to convey customers to your web site. | Goals to make sure AI instruments precisely point out and symbolize your model, even when the person will get all the knowledge they want with out visiting your web site. |
Authority alerts | Typically comes from backlinks or how lengthy your area has been round. | Comes from persistently showing throughout trusted platforms, being acknowledged by consultants, and having clear, up-to-date, fact-based content material that AI instruments can simply perceive and use. |
Response sort | Checklist of ranked hyperlinks. | Direct, summarized solutions. |
Interplay model | Brief search queries, click-based. | Conversational, lengthy prompts, typically no clicks wanted. |
Information supply | Internet pages listed and ranked. | Combines info utilizing built-in information + search (RAG). |

1. Get talked about throughout the internet
This will shock you: most mentions of your model will seemingly come from different web sites, not your personal.
Once I appeared on the prime sources for Ahrefs’ model mentions in AI responses, third-party websites dominated. For instance, in Google’s AI Overviews, the highest pages mentioning Ahrefs didn’t embrace ahrefs.com at all.


Perplexity was the one assistant that listed our web page as one of many prime sources mentioning our model, however not as the principle supply.


This implies it’s worthwhile to deal with getting talked about throughout the online via:
- Business rankings and lists: get included in “better of” lists and business roundups.
- PR and media protection: conventional PR turns into much more precious within the AI period.
- Critiques and case research: encourage clients to say your model in opinions.
The large distinction from conventional hyperlink constructing is that these mentions don’t have to be linked. AI can decide up unlinked model references simply as simply, as our analysis on Google AI Overviews exhibits.

2. Create the kind of content material that does properly in AI search
Not all content material performs equally properly in AI search. Our evaluation of pages receiving AI site visitors reveals clear patterns about what content material varieties AI assistants desire to cite.
The overall traits throughout all websites:
Based mostly on broad evaluation, sure content material varieties persistently earn the best proportion of AI site visitors:
- “Greatest” content material: 7.06% of AI site visitors goes to pages with “greatest” within the title.
- “High” lists: 5.5% of AI site visitors.
- “Vs” comparisons: 4.88% of AI site visitors.
- How-to guides: 6.35% of AI site visitors.
- Product-focused pages: “Contact” (6.8%), “merchandise” (6.43%), “product” (4.71%), and “companies” (4.53%) pages.

4. Construction content material for AI comprehension
AI fashions love construction and readability. Listed here are a number of easy guidelines for making your content material AI-friendly.
Use clear formatting:
- Hierarchical headings (H1, H2, H3).
- Bullet factors for lists.
- Brief, factual statements.
Implement technical optimizations:
- Add structured information (schema markup) for FAQs and product info.
- Guarantee quick web page loading speeds.
- Make your web site mobile-friendly.
- Don’t block AI bots from accessing your content material.
- Keep away from an excessive amount of JavaScript (on the time of writing, most AI crawlers don’t render JavaScript).
Write for readability:
- Use easy, direct language.
- Break up lengthy paragraphs.
- Embrace particular info and figures AI can cite.
- Reply frequent questions explicitly.

Truthfully, the GEO panorama is altering so quick it’s laborious to maintain up. However listed here are the traits I’m seeing that would form what comes subsequent.
Search engines like google would possibly develop into much more vital to AI, not much less
That is the massive one which caught my consideration. OpenAI made an interesting alternative with GPT-5—they designed it to be “clever, not educated.” As a substitute of cramming each truth into the mannequin, they centered on making it nice at reasoning after which let it seek for info when it wants it.
With out entry to look, GPT-5 is reportedly “just about ineffective.” Which may sound like a limitation, however coaching fashions to memorize all the pieces has develop into ridiculously costly and simply isn’t sustainable anymore.
If different firms comply with OpenAI’s lead (they usually in all probability will), it means conventional search engine marketing may develop into much more precious for getting AI citations. Right here’s a deep dive on why this issues
Google’s in all probability going to push AI Mode all over the place
Proper now, AI Mode is usually out there within the US and UK, however Google normally doesn’t hold main options restricted to only a few international locations. It may ultimately develop into the default manner folks search, similar to Google’s CEO hinted.
However possibly it gained’t be as disruptive because it sounds. I’ve already seen a few our articles present up in AI Mode with none AI Mode search engine marketing, which backs up what Gary Illyes stated: good old school search engine marketing would possibly nonetheless be all you want.


AI goes to begin doing issues, not simply answering questions
The subsequent wave is about AI truly finishing duties for folks. Suppose brokers that may examine merchandise, negotiate costs, and even purchase issues for you. If that turns into the norm, being seen to AI may imply much more than simply displaying up in search outcomes.


Spam detection will get smarter (however how forgiving will it be?)
Similar to Google received higher at recognizing spam and hyperlink schemes, AI methods will certainly get higher at figuring out makes an attempt to sport their responses. The large query mark is how lengthy AI methods would possibly “bear in mind” if you happen to’ve tried to govern them. Will they be forgiving like Google ultimately grew to become, or will they maintain grudges longer?
